29 Spencer Road, London, E17 4BD is a freehold terraced property built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 872 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£637,821 , which equates to approximately £732 per square foot. It was last sold on 11 Dec 2013 for £318,000. Since then, the value has increased by £319,821, representing a 100.6% increase, or approximately 8.4% per year.

29 Spencer Road, London, Waltham Forest, Greater London, E17 4BD has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 5 Nov 2024.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are mostly double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 6 Nov 2014. The rating of D is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 3.1%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 50 mm loft insulation to pitched, 300 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from poor to very good.
  • The windows were upgraded from fully double glazed to mostly double glazing.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 43%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 89%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from average to very good.
